Our family of 4 including 2 hard to impress teenagers, spent 5 nights at Il Tramonto before Christmas during the burst of severe and icy weather which left Northern Europe and Tuscany under several inches of snow, and the road up and down from the house, not readily passable without snow chains. However owner Jackie provided invaluable assistance, and of our 5 weeks of travel in Europe staying in some great places, our family all agrees that Il Tramonto was our most special and memorable place to stay.
The house is large, full of character and comfort, and most important given that it was –9 degrees outside at 10am one day – cosy for a winter stay. It was also clean and very well equipped. We spent many relaxing hours in front of a lovely open fire with a large stock of chopped wood just outside the door, and plenty of books and other materials available inside.
The position is magnificent, and the views and walks very lovely. Given the snow, we didn’t see as much of the area as planned, but had more time to enjoy the house, relax and build snowmen in the garden!
